Output 3aa96cd8ac13e3b3b860f20a88fbd4b2dce63eb708c89e52c29658f0e01376ab:0

value
370768727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d22c73cc2027d9e356dc1f3fff69e9da59693df OP_EQUAL
address
3D6g3xavf5arZXU9ZHbiNxKBpbYFTyeEtL
transaction
3aa96cd8ac13e3b3b860f20a88fbd4b2dce63eb708c89e52c29658f0e01376ab
spent
true